#2 Braun Strowman
It was reported by PW Insider in November 2018 that Braun Strowman was dealing with backstage heat in WWE due to his bad time-keeping and etiquette in the locker room, with one source describing him as "his own worst enemy and his worst advocate".

According to the report, those issues are largely the reason why WWE has been reluctant to give the Wyatt Family member the “next step” whenever he receives a push.
At the time that the report was published, “The Monster Among Men” was set to miss the next two months of action due to elbow surgery (with the exception of a short match against Baron Corbin at TLC 2018), so it is difficult to tell how much this supposed heat affected his character in the short-term.
For what it’s worth, upon his return from injury, WWE removed Strowman from his Universal Championship match against Brock Lesnar at the 2019 Royal Rumble, so perhaps there could have been some truth behind the heat reports.
